Output 8a38c4e3345ec6354eedb952bcc4934ad455baeca17cfb97ee78f36680762415:0

value
14846
script pubkey
OP_0 OP_PUSHBYTES_20 dbaa7e7d75fac61a54bab04f8cd4600dbdf405d9
address
bc1qmw48ult4ltrp5496kp8ce4rqpk7lgpweh39f4w
transaction
8a38c4e3345ec6354eedb952bcc4934ad455baeca17cfb97ee78f36680762415
confirmations
27186
spent
true